IN RE: Jessica CHASE, Respondent, v. Silvia CHASE, Respondent,
Rose Chase, Appellant, v. Patricia Mooney-Tirao, Respondent. (Proceeding No. 1)
IN RE: Attorney for the Child Joseph S. Dressner, Esq., on behalf of the Minor Child, Respondent, v. Patricia A. Mooney-Tirao et al., Respondents;
Rose M. Chase, Appellant. (Proceeding No. 2) IN RE: Rose M. Chase, Appellant, v. Silvia Chase et al., Respondents. (Proceeding No. 3)
Motion, insofar as it seeks leave to appeal in Proceeding Nos. 1 and 2, dismissed upon the ground that movant is not a party aggrieved (see CPLR 5511); motion for leave to appeal otherwise denied.
Motion for poor person relief dismissed as academic.
